Paraformaldehyde (PFA) Price Index Analysis in North America: 2025 Overview

Paraformaldehyde (PFA) Prices in USA:

In 2025, Paraformaldehyde (PFA) prices in the USA reached USD 1299/MT due to firm demand from resin, adhesive, and chemical manufacturing sectors. Stable industrial activity and higher methanol feedstock costs supported the Paraformaldehyde (PFA) price trend across the country. The Paraformaldehyde (PFA) price chart also reflected tighter domestic supply and rising operational expenses during the period.

Paraformaldehyde (PFA) Price Index Analysis in Europe: 2025 Overview

Paraformaldehyde (PFA) Prices in Netherlands:

The Netherlands recorded Paraformaldehyde (PFA) prices at USD 830/MT during 2025. Prices remained relatively balanced due to moderate industrial demand and improved chemical supply availability across Europe. The Paraformaldehyde (PFA) price index showed stable movement as energy costs eased slightly, while steady exports supported regional pricing analysis and overall trade flow.

Paraformaldehyde (PFA) Prices in Germany:

Germany witnessed Paraformaldehyde (PFA) prices touching USD 1208/MT in 2025, supported by strong downstream demand from automotive coatings, construction chemicals, and industrial resins. The Paraformaldehyde (PFA) price forecast remained firm because of elevated manufacturing expenses and energy-related costs. Stable chemical production further influenced the country’s pricing trend throughout the year.

Paraformaldehyde (PFA) Price Index Analysis in APAC: 2025 Overview

Paraformaldehyde (PFA) Prices in India:

In India, Paraformaldehyde (PFA) prices reached USD 937/MT during 2025 amid consistent demand from agrochemical and pharmaceutical industries. Domestic manufacturers operated steadily, while feedstock fluctuations affected cost movement across the supply chain. The Paraformaldehyde (PFA) price trend stayed moderately firm due to rising industrial consumption and active import activity.

Paraformaldehyde (PFA) Prices in China:

China reported Paraformaldehyde (PFA) prices at USD 702/MT in 2025, making it one of the more competitive suppliers globally. Sufficient local production capacity and stable raw material availability helped control price volatility. The Paraformaldehyde (PFA) price index reflected balanced supply conditions, although export demand and manufacturing activity continued influencing pricing analysis.

What is Paraformaldehyde (PFA)?

Paraformaldehyde (PFA) is a white solid chemical made from formaldehyde. It releases formaldehyde gas when heated or mixed with water. PFA is widely used in resin manufacturing, disinfectants, agrochemicals, adhesives, and industrial chemical production due to its strong preservative and reactive properties in various industrial applications.

Factors Affecting Paraformaldehyde (PFA) Prices - 2025

  • Methanol Feedstock Costs: Methanol is a key raw material used in Paraformaldehyde production. Any increase in methanol prices directly raises manufacturing expenses. Changes in crude oil and natural gas values also influence feedstock availability, affecting overall pricing movement and production economics across major chemical manufacturing regions.
  • Industrial Demand: Demand from resin, pharmaceutical, adhesive, and agrochemical industries strongly impacts Paraformaldehyde prices. Higher industrial production increases purchasing activity and supports firm pricing. Slower manufacturing operations or reduced chemical consumption can weaken demand and place downward pressure on regional cost structures.
  • Energy and Utility Expenses: Chemical manufacturing depends heavily on electricity and fuel. Rising energy costs increase operating expenses for producers, especially in Europe and North America. Utility price fluctuations therefore influence production rates, supply conditions, and the overall Paraformaldehyde price trend across global regions.
  • Supply Chain Conditions: Transportation costs, shipping delays, and inventory availability affect global pricing patterns. Limited supply or port disruptions can tighten regional availability and increase prices. Improved logistics and stable trade routes usually support balanced supply conditions and smoother industrial procurement activity.
  • Environmental Regulations: Strict environmental policies and emission controls can impact chemical manufacturing capacity. Compliance costs may reduce operating efficiency or limit production in some regions. These regulations influence supply availability and contribute to changes in Paraformaldehyde pricing analysis and long-term production planning.

Uses of Paraformaldehyde (PFA):

  • Resin Manufacturing: Paraformaldehyde is widely used in producing phenolic and urea-formaldehyde resins for industrial applications.
  • Agrochemicals: It is used in pesticide and herbicide production because of its chemical reactivity and preservative properties.
  • Pharmaceuticals: The compound is used in chemical synthesis and disinfectant formulations within pharmaceutical manufacturing processes.
  • Adhesives and Coatings: PFA supports the production of industrial adhesives, coatings, and binders used in construction and automotive sectors.
  • Laboratory Applications: Paraformaldehyde is commonly used as a fixing agent and disinfectant in research laboratories and healthcare settings.
